M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
deals with
subjects
related to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
changes in
digital education technology are making it possible for
students
in nations all aver the world
to participate in classes online.
This MOOCs book also analyzes the motivational variables involved in self-directed learning experiences.
These online MOOCs are
commonly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are quite a few
issues that
blended learning organizations
are dealing with
more than ever because e-learning technology is
developing so quickly.
How can teachers
guarantee that
the quality of teaching provided by these
MOOCs is
tolerable?
How can stakeholders
certify that
educators are properly credentialed
to teach MOOC classes?
What different business strategies are being used by
institutions like
Udacity to conduct these massively open online courses?
What teaching practices and evaluation strategies are optimal?
How can educators
handle problems like
poor
student motivation and high
learner attrition?
